This is a service / maintenance or supply contract in Monroe, Michigan. Contact the soliciting agency for additional information.

SCOPE OF WORK: Specified Site locations and grounds shall be mowed and trimmed weekly to maintain a neat, uniform appearance. Please refer to the listing of all sites. Sites shall not be mowed and trimmed more frequently unless approved by the County. This work shall include all labor, materials, equipment, transport services to sites, supervision and all services necessary to maintain the locations described in a well maintained condition. These areas shall be maintained with a crisp, clean appearance (i.e. dress mowing) and as otherwise specified herein. PRE-QUALIFICATION All bidders must, at the time of bid submittal, certify that they are presently maintaining turf and landscaped areas of at least twenty five (25) acres weekly, and further must include an inventory of the equipment to be used on this Agreement, with makes, models, year and mowing widths. The Contractor shall provide this list of available mowing, trimming and leaf removal equipment and the vehicles used to transport the equipment for this contract. This list must be submitted along with the bid. A visit to inspect the contractor's equipment may be made by the County prior to awarding of the bid. Failure to pass the County's inspection of equipment may be cause for disqualification from further consideration of the bid. The County of Monroe is accepting proposals for services to perform grounds mowing and lawn mowing services at both County parks and County facilities. The services are scheduled to begin on or about April 26, 2024 depending on site conditions. The initial term of the agreement to perform the services will be for three (3) years and may be renewed for two (2) successive one-year terms based upon bid pricing as requested in this proposal. Interested and qualified contractors are encouraged to make site visits to each park and each facility to review the work sites and conditions that may affect the work and to gain a full understanding of the scope of work involved at each site. Contractor's failure to conduct said site visits and to fully understand the scope of the services and conditions at each site will not result in additional claims for compensation from the County to the contractor and may subject the agreement to termination. Within this Request for Proposal, the parks and facility sites are separated into three (3) groups and each contractor may bid on a single group of sites or all groups of sites if he/she is capable of performing the work at all sites. Each bid will include an opportunity to provide expanded services based on a per hour rate for additional landscaping maintenance, tree trimming, weed control, and fertilizer application, etc. The County may award a single contract to a single contractor or may award both contracts to a single contractor.
